Pork Chops With Lemony Bread Crumbs
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
- 8 pork chops, thin cut
- 3 teaspoons kosher salt or 3 teaspoons coarse salt
- 1/2 teaspoon pepper, freshly ground
- 2 cups pasta sauce
- 1/2 cup dry breadcrumbs, fresh
- 2 tablespoons fresh sage, chopped
- 1 grated lemon, rind of
- 1 garlic clove, crushed
- In a large ovenproof frying pan,heat 1 tbsp of the oil over medium-high heat.
- Sprinkle pork with 1/2 tsp of the salt and half the pepper and brown the chops about 2 minutes per side in the oil;do not cook the meat through.
- Remove from heat and spoon pasta sauce over chops.
- In a small bowl,combine bread crumbs,sage,lemon peel,garlic,and another 1/2 tsp of salt and the remaining pepper.
- Sprinkle this evenly over the sauce and place pan in oven preheated to 350 F and bake for about 10 minutes, or until sauce is bubbling.
